polito.it
Politecnico di Torino (logo)

Library definition for an automotive ECU API layer (using Model Based approach)

Luca Zannella

Library definition for an automotive ECU API layer (using Model Based approach).

Rel. Massimo Violante. Politecnico di Torino, Corso di laurea magistrale in Ingegneria Informatica (Computer Engineering), 2023

[img]
Preview
PDF (Tesi_di_laurea) - Tesi
Licenza: Creative Commons Attribution Non-commercial No Derivatives.

Download (10MB) | Preview
Abstract:

Questo progetto di tesi nasce con l'obiettivo dell'azienda di dare ai suoi clienti una libreria proprietaria che permetta la modellazione dei loro livelli applicativi nel settore automotive con una semplice integrazione del basso livello (piattaforma HW di Metatron). Inoltre, gli errori umani nel codice per lunghe e ripetitive azioni devono essere eliminate per risparmiare tempo durante lo sviluppo del modello e nelle successive fasi di test. Per fare ciò, una libreria MATLAB è stata creata e integrata nell'ambiente di sviluppo. Grazie ad alcuni specifici blocchi di libreria, l'utente può modellare la sua applicazione usando un approccio Model-Based con un processo automatico e user-friendly riguardo: •??gestione tipi di dato •??canali Input/Output •??canali per la comunicazione (integrazione CAN and DBC) •??gestione generazione codice Tutti i blocchi di libreria sono stati creati usando degli script MATLAB e il mask Editor. L'utente può interagire con i blocchi usando pulsanti e parametri modificabili.

Relators: Massimo Violante
Academic year: 2023/24
Publication type: Electronic
Number of Pages: 92
Subjects:
Corso di laurea: Corso di laurea magistrale in Ingegneria Informatica (Computer Engineering)
Classe di laurea: New organization > Master science > LM-32 - COMPUTER SYSTEMS ENGINEERING
Aziende collaboratrici: Metatron Spa
URI: http://webthesis.biblio.polito.it/id/eprint/29487
Modify record (reserved for operators) Modify record (reserved for operators)